Specifications
Fairchild/ON Semiconductor BAV23S technical specifications, attributes, parameters and parts with similar specifications to Fairchild/ON Semiconductor BAV23S.
  • Lifecycle Status
    ACTIVE (Last Updated: 1 day ago)
  • Factory Lead Time
    42 Weeks
  • Contact Plating
    Tin
  • Mount
    Surface Mount
  • Mounting Type
    Surface Mount
  • Package / Case
    TO-236-3, SC-59, SOT-23-3
  • Number of Pins
    3
  • Supplier Device Package
    SOT-23-3 (TO-236)
  • Weight
    25mg
  • Packaging
    Tape & Reel (TR)
  • Published
    2004
  • Part Status
    Active
  • Moisture Sensitivity Level (MSL)
    1 (Unlimited)
  • Max Operating Temperature
    150°C
  • Min Operating Temperature
    -55°C
  • Voltage - Rated DC
    250V
  • Current Rating
    200mA
  • Base Part Number
    BAV23S
  • Speed
    Small Signal =< 200mA (Io), Any Speed
  • Diode Type
    Standard
  • Current - Reverse Leakage @ Vr
    100nA @ 250V
  • Power Dissipation
    350mW
  • Voltage - Forward (Vf) (Max) @ If
    1.25V @ 200mA
  • Forward Current
    200mA
  • Operating Temperature - Junction
    150°C Max
  • Max Surge Current
    9A
  • Voltage - DC Reverse (Vr) (Max)
    250V
  • Current - Average Rectified (Io)
    200mA
  • Forward Voltage
    1.25V
  • Max Reverse Voltage (DC)
    250V
  • Average Rectified Current
    200mA
  • Reverse Recovery Time
    50 ns
  • Peak Reverse Current
    100nA
  • Max Repetitive Reverse Voltage (Vrrm)
    250V
  • Peak Non-Repetitive Surge Current
    9A
  • Reverse Voltage
    250V
  • Diode Configuration
    1 Pair Series Connection
  • Max Forward Surge Current (Ifsm)
    3A
  • Recovery Time
    50 ns
  • Max Junction Temperature (Tj)
    150°C
  • Height
    1.11mm
  • Length
    2.92mm
  • Width
    1.3mm
  • REACH SVHC
    No SVHC
  • Radiation Hardening
    No
  • RoHS Status
    ROHS3 Compliant
  • Lead Free
    Lead Free

BAV23S More Descriptions
Diode Ultra Fast Recovery Rectifier 250V 0.2A 3-Pin SOT-23 T/R
Rectifier Diode, 1 Phase, 2 Element, 0.2A, 250V V(RRM), Silicon, TO-236AB
BAV23S Series Single 250 V 200 mA Surface Mount Switching Diode - SOT-23
250V Dual 1.25V@200mA 225mA SOT-23(TO-236) Switching Diode ROHS
Small Signal Diode; Forward Current, If(AV):200mA; Repetitive Reverse Voltage Max, Vrrm:250V; Forward Voltage Max, VF:1.25V; Reverse Recovery Time, trr:50ns; Package/Case:SOT-23; Forward Voltage:1.00V; Leaded Process Compatible:Yes ;RoHS Compliant: Yes
Configuration = Dual Series / Reverse Repetitive Voltage Max. (Vrrm) V = 250 / Peak Average Forward Current (If(AV)) mA = 200 / Forward Voltage (Vf) V = 1.25 / Peak Non-Repetitive Surge Current (Itsm) A = 9 / Peak Reverse Current nA = 100 / Reverse Recovery Time (trr) ns = 50 / Power Dissipation (Pd) mW = 350 / Operating Temperature Min. °C = -55 / Operating Temperature Max. °C = 150 / Package Type = SOT-23 / Pins = 3 / Mounting Type = SMD / MSL = Level-1 / Packaging = Tape & Reel / Reflow Temperature Max. °C = 260 / Thermal Resistance W/°C = 357
